From action to drama and romantic comedies Michelle Borth has become known for her work in the field of entertainment because of her charismatic and diverse characters she's brought to life on the screen. Borth starred in the highly sought-after DC Comics superhero movie Shazam produced by New Line Cinema opposite Zachary Levi. The critics have called it an incredibly heartfelt film and wit, which is hilarious, smart and enjoyable. Borth is a star in the character as Mary Marvel. The grown-up superhero Mary Broomfield teases what will be coming up in future DC films. Shazam! on April 5, 2019 Shazam! Borth was best known in television as the Navy Lieutenant Catherine Rollins from CBS' Golden Globe Award nominated Hawaii 5-1. Borth joined the cast in the year 2010 and soon gained a following thanks to her role with Alex O'Loughlin and Scott Caan. Borth was able to break through by being cast as the main character in HBO's highly-rated show Tell Me You Love Me, opposite Luke Kirby. The role was praised by critics as a hit. Additional credits with Borth are Lionsgate's Wonderland with Kate Bosworth and Carrie Fisher Endgame Entertainment's A Good Old Fashioned Orgy featuring Jason Sudeikis and Lake Bell ABC's The Forgotten TNT's Dark Blue Lifetime's Devious Nanny and Netflix's Teenage Cocktail. Born in Secaucus New Jersey and raised in New York City Borth found an interest in acting as a child. When she graduated in high school, she enrolled at Pace University where the Actors Studio Drama School is situated. Summa Cum Laude is her bachelor's degree, which was earned by focusing in Performing Arts & History of Theater. Since then, her work has been centered around TV and film. Borth likes to help others to the community and in the past several years, she has been involved with a wide range of charitable organizations. She has a connection with the National Multiple Sclerosis Foundation a organization that is near and very dear to the core of her being. She also works with The American Foundation for Suicide Prevention. Borth spends a portion of her time and energy to Care Rescue LA. It is a non-profit organization that assists to save homes and places animals in foster and forever families.
